Art Nouveau Designs is a richly illustrated design sourcebook dedicated to the Art Nouveau movement, the influential decorative art style that emerged in Europe around the turn of the twentieth century. Characterized by flowing lines, organic forms and stylized floral motifs, Art Nouveau profoundly shaped architecture, graphic design and applied arts. This volume presents hundreds of carefully selected historical designs, including ornamental patterns, friezes, tiles and decorative motifs inspired by nature. The accompanying CD-ROM contains high-resolution digital images of the designs featured in the book, allowing direct use in graphic design, illustration, publishing and educational projects. The publication functions both as a visual reference and as a practical tool for designers, artists and students interested in historic decorative styles. This book offers a continuous and structured visual exploration of Art Nouveau as an international artistic and decorative movement. Through a broad selection of ornamental examples, it illustrates how natural forms such as flowers, vines, insects and flowing curves were translated into stylized patterns for architecture, interior decoration, graphic design and industrial arts. The volume also reflects the diversity of regional interpretations, including Jugendstil and Arts and Crafts influences. The integrated CD-ROM provides the same designs in digital format, enabling their direct application in contemporary creative work. Together, book and digital material form a coherent reference work that combines historical documentation with modern usability.
